- Here are the essential units for a Graduate Certificate in Community Integration for Individuals with Down Syndrome:
- Inclusive Education: Strategies and Best Practices
- Understanding Down Syndrome: Genetics, Characteristics, and Medical Considerations
- Community Living Arrangements and Supports for Individuals with Down Syndrome
- Promoting Social and Emotional Development for Individuals with Down Syndrome
- Vocational Training and Employment Opportunities for Individuals with Down Syndrome
- Transition Planning for Adulthood: Legal and Financial Considerations
- Collaborative Approaches to Supporting Individuals with Down Syndrome: Family, Professionals, and Community Partnerships
- Advocacy and Policy for Community Integration of Individuals with Down Syndrome
- Assistive Technology and Supported Decision Making for Individuals with Down Syndrome
- These units cover a range of topics related to promoting community integration for individuals with Down syndrome, from education and social development to vocational training, transition planning, and advocacy. The curriculum emphasizes best practices, evidence-based approaches, and collaborative partnerships among families, professionals, and community members to support individuals with Down syndrome in achieving their full potential.
